so someone broke into my PayPal account last night...

i come home last night and check my email as always and find an email from paypal that says "thank you for your purchase to GAIA online"

im thinking wtf is gaia online?
so i google it and see its some anime,manga website.


i go check my paypal and someone has gotten into my account and spent 40 dollars on "player points" for the website...

obviously i call paypal and say i have a fraudulent charge on my account and they tell me they will have to freeze all my money until the "investigation" is complete in 7-10 business days...at which time they will refund my money regardless of what the investigation finds.

so im thinking my password to paypal was the same password i use here, as well as maxima.org and sfmaximas.org (my car forums).
not to mention Pstars and Fulltilt....

i think it was possibly a mod from maxima.org ****ing around with me because of my views on george bush (they are all pretty right wing over there and have temp banned me from time to time) - i guess i should consider myself lucky they didnt overdraft my account, or change the password or something more serious.

anyway, moral of the story is MAKE ALL OF YOUR PASSWORDS DIFFERENT FOR EACH SITE.
i now have three rotating passwords, one for level 1 security, like online banking and credit reports; level 2 for online poker and paypal and email; and level 3 for forums and other random sites.
